2016-05-18 27 views
15

私は基本コマンドESC + SHIFT ZZと別のESC +:wq ENTERを知っていますが、vim editorを終了したくありません。 vimに開いたままにする。終了せずにvimエディタでファイルを保存するには

ご協力いただければ幸いです。

+1

答えは ':w'ですが、私はそれが重複していると確信しています。 – statox

+0

この質問を閉じるために投票する必要があるかどうかわかりません....「呪いを上下に動かす方法」、「保存せずに終了する方法」、どのように元に戻す/やり直すか "... – Kent

+0

@DarshanSharma vimで最も重要なコマンドは、':w'、 ':h'、do':h wq'ではなく、保存/ /破棄.... – Kent

答えて

29

ESC +:

ワットwqは、 "終了" で、 "書き込み" です。 「書き込み」だけを使用します。

0

これは、キーストロークまたは2つのキーストロークを保存することに関心がある場合は、別のショールカットがあります。 (限り、あなたのVim(RC)設定ファイルは、以下の目的地に一致するように)、以下のコマンドを実行します。 は、(1)が宣言:

`$ echo "noremap ww :w<CR>" >> ~/.vimrc` 
`$ source ~/.vimrc` . 

これはあなたのVimの設定ファイル、noremap ww :w<CR>、に行を追加する必要があります新しいノーマルモード "リマップ"(noremap)を作成します。 (2.)新しいオペレータ、または操作キーストロークと考えられるものを指定します。ww ... ...; (3)...オペランド・コマンドの場合、 "[Enter]コマンド・モードの略で、 ':'、次にキーストローク 'w'、Carrige Return() 'の後ろに続く、オペランド・コマンドの場合、:w<CR>オペレータは呼び出されたときに動作します。あなたがVimのノーマルモードのショートカットに慣れていない場合:例えば、私の例を使って、文字通り「ww」という文字を入力し、行が書き込まれたことを確認するために一番下を読んでください。 (「CTRL -...またはCMD-またはShift-」のような組み合わせは必要ありません)

関連する問題